沐岛正能量资讯网内容分发效率优化技术白皮书
📅 2026-06-17
🔖 沐岛正能量资讯网 - 沐岛正能量资讯网
在信息爆炸的当下,内容分发效率直接决定了平台的生命力。沐岛正能量资讯网 - 沐岛正能量资讯网在运营中观察到,用户等待时间每增加0.5秒,页面跳出率便会上升约12%。这一现象背后,暴露的是传统“拉取式”分发架构在面对高并发请求时的力不从心。
瓶颈根源:从缓存穿透到队列积压
深入排查后,我们发现核心症结在于两点:热点内容的缓存穿透与异步任务队列的调度失衡。当突发新闻产生时,大量用户同时请求同一篇沐岛正能量资讯网 - 沐岛正能量资讯网的稿件,数据库连接池瞬间被占满。同时,旧有的消息队列采用FIFO模式,导致低优先级但时效性高的文章被长期阻塞在队尾。
技术解耦:引入多级缓存与优先级调度
针对上述问题,我们实施了三管齐下的优化方案:
- 在CDN层与应用层之间,新增本地进程缓存,将热点文章的过期时间从60秒动态调整为按访问频率计算的自适应TTL。
- 重构消息队列为多优先级消费模型:将沐岛正能量资讯网 - 沐岛正能量资讯网的内容分为“即时推送”“定时聚合”“离线归档”三类,分别对应不同线程池。
- 引入读写分离的数据库中间件,将查询请求分流至从库,主库仅负责写入与事务处理。
性能对比:从数据看真实收益
优化前后的A/B测试结果令人振奋:在模拟10万并发用户访问沐岛正能量资讯网 - 沐岛正能量资讯网首页时,平均首字节时间(TTFB)从2.1秒降至0.45秒,降幅达79%。更关键的是,系统在峰值期的错误率从3.2%下降至0.08%,几乎消除了5xx错误。对比旧架构,新方案在同等硬件成本下支撑了4.7倍的请求量。
实施建议:分阶段推进与灰度验证
对于正在规划类似优化的团队,建议遵循“先缓存、后队列、再存储”的优先级原则。第一步:在不修改业务代码的前提下,通过Nginx+Lua脚本劫持热点请求,实现边缘缓存。第二步:将现有消息队列逐步迁移至RabbitMQ或Kafka,并设置明确的优先级标签。最后,针对数据库层,采用分库分表结合读写分离的架构,但务必在预发布环境进行全链路压测。
值得注意的是,任何架构调整都应配套全链路监控工具(如SkyWalking或Jaeger),实时追踪请求在沐岛正能量资讯网 - 沐岛正能量资讯网各节点上的耗时分布。只有将优化效果量化到每个微服务级别,才能避免“头痛医头”的局部优化陷阱。